| Tromso to Narvik This 6 day/7 night 300 mile cruise begins with dives on wrecks within the Tromso region, including the site of the Tirpitz wreck. The trip then heads south to Harstad to dive wrecks such as the Black Watch, the U117, the Dronning Maud and the Elise Schulte. The tour finally heads for Narvik, diving the WW2 wrecks of the Battle for Narvik. |

| Narvik return Narvik This 6 day/6 night wreck diving bonanza concentrates on the warships around Narvik. The diving here is easy, 25 metres or less, so Nitrox divers can keep busy all day. There is also the opportunity for historians to research the battles at the excellent local museum. This tour can also be modified to take a 3 day excursion North to Harstad to dive wrecks including the Black Watch, the U117 and the Dronning Maud. Alternatively, a 3 day cruise diving trip down the Lofoten Isles is available. During October herring are moving into this area for the winter and killer whales follow them. If the night sky is clear we often see the Northern lights. |
